Farmington, CT (December 30, 2024) – A serious crash on Interstate 84 West early Monday morning resulted in multiple injuries and temporarily closed the highway. The incident occurred between exits 38 and 39A around 5:45 AM.
According to Connecticut State Police, the crash involved multiple vehicles and affected the left and center lanes. Emergency responders arrived on the scene and worked to assist the injured parties. Both drivers involved in the crash were transported to the hospital, where they are being treated for serious injuries.
The accident caused significant traffic disruptions, with all lanes of I-84 West briefly closed. Authorities have since reopened the highway, and traffic flow has returned to normal.
State police are continuing their investigation into the cause of the collision. Our thoughts are with those injured, and we hope for their swift recovery.
Highway Accidents in Connecticut
Connecticut’s highways, such as Interstate 84, see frequent accidents due to high traffic volumes and challenging driving conditions. Serious crashes, like the one in Farmington, highlight the risks associated with highway travel, especially during peak commuting hours.
Common causes of highway collisions include distracted driving, speeding, and sudden lane changes. State agencies urge drivers to remain cautious, maintain safe distances, and reduce speeds during inclement weather or heavy traffic.
